Can I take a rental car abroad?
**Yes, you can take a rental car abroad, but there are certain conditions and requirements that you need to be aware of before doing so.**
Taking a rental car on an international trip can be a convenient and cost-effective way to explore a new destination. However, there are a few things to consider before you take a rental car abroad. Here are some frequently asked questions about taking a rental car abroad:
1. Can I take a rental car across borders?
Yes, you can take a rental car across borders, but you will need to check with the rental car company to ensure that they allow their vehicles to be taken to the specific country you plan to visit.
2. Do I need special insurance to take a rental car abroad?
Many rental car companies offer insurance options for international travel, but it’s important to check with your rental car company to see what coverage is included and what additional insurance options are available.
3. Do I need an international driver’s permit to drive a rental car abroad?
In most countries, an international driver’s permit is required to rent and drive a car. Make sure to obtain an international driver’s permit before your trip if it is required in the country you plan to visit.
4. Are there any restrictions on where I can take a rental car abroad?
Some rental car companies may have restrictions on where you can take their vehicles abroad, so be sure to check with the rental car company before making any travel plans.
5. Are there any additional fees for taking a rental car abroad?
There may be additional fees for taking a rental car abroad, such as cross-border fees or international drop-off fees. Check with your rental car company to see what fees may apply.
6. Can I drive a rental car abroad if I am under 25 years old?
Some rental car companies have age restrictions for international travel, so check with the rental car company to see if you are eligible to rent a car abroad if you are under 25 years old.
7. Do I need to inform the rental car company if I plan to take the car abroad?
Yes, it is important to inform the rental car company if you plan to take the car abroad. This will ensure that you have the necessary documentation and insurance coverage for international travel.
8. Can I take a rental car from one country to another?
Taking a rental car from one country to another is possible, but you will need to check with the rental car company to see if they allow their vehicles to be taken across international borders.
9. Can I drive a rental car abroad with a domestic driver’s license?
In some countries, a domestic driver’s license may be accepted for driving a rental car, but it is recommended to have an international driver’s permit to avoid any issues while traveling.
10. Can I take a rental car abroad if I am traveling with children?
If you are traveling with children and plan to take a rental car abroad, check with the rental car company to see if they offer child safety seats or booster seats for your trip.
11. Can I drive a rental car abroad if I have a medical condition?
If you have a medical condition that may affect your ability to drive, it is important to check with your doctor before taking a rental car abroad. Make sure to disclose any medical conditions to the rental car company as well.
12. Can I take a rental car abroad if I am traveling to multiple countries?
If you plan to travel to multiple countries with a rental car, make sure to check with the rental car company to see if their vehicles are allowed in all of the countries you plan to visit. It’s important to be aware of any restrictions or additional fees that may apply when traveling between countries.
